Wind Technician Level 1 Job DescriptionBuild an exciting, rewarding career in wind power — work locally, enjoy a supportive team environment, gain exclusive training, grow your skills, receive recognition for your contributions, and benefit from competitive pay and benefits.The Tech One Program (TOP) is a structured career development program for entry-level wind technicians, created through a partnership between industry leaders Sky Climber Renewables and Vestas Americas.TOP Wind Service Technicians receive exclusive safety and technical training accredited through the Global Wind Organization (GWO). Technicians primarily work at a wind site location near home and operate as part of a service team to ensure safe and efficient wind turbine maintenance.This position reports directly to the Program Manager and Site Manager, and indirectly to the Lead Technician during assignments.Technicians are responsible for performing all preventive, scheduled, and unscheduled maintenance on wind turbine generator equipment safely and efficiently. This includes maintaining and repairing machinery or components used primarily in power generation applications such as turbines and generators.Note: You are not certified to perform work inside any cabinet/controller without direct supervision from a certified Electrical Technician.Additional duties may be assigned to support customer needs and to help advance Sky Climber's mission, values, and long-term vision.This is a full-time paid employment opportunity with all training provided upon hire, including:Basic Safety Training (e.g., First Aid, CPR, Fall Protection)Tower Safety Training (e.g., high-angle rescue or wind tower rescue)Technical Training (mechanical, electrical, hydraulic systems)QualificationsRequired QualificationsMust be legally authorized to work in the United States (Sky Climber does not provide sponsorships)High School Diploma or GEDValid driver's license and ability to pass a motor vehicle record checkAbility to pass a background check and drug screeningAbility to read, write, and understand EnglishSuccessful completion of a climb preview prior to hirePreferred Qualifications & ExperienceAssociate's degree in a technical mechanical field, wind energy discipline, or equivalent technical experienceMechanical or electrical backgroundAbility to read and interpret basic diagrams and wiring schematicsResponsibilitiesEssential Duties & Responsibilities:Follow all assigned Environmental, Health and Safety proceduresPerform basic mechanical installations, maintenances, operations, and upgradesVerify that the work is completed in compliance with customer's requirementsPerform work based on established work procedures.Document all work performedReport policy or procedure violationSubmit progress reportsRepair or replace partsPossess knowledge about specific activity tools and be able to use them safelyOccasionally work independently on a component as part of an equipment maintenance project.Dismantle and assemble basic machinery, components, equipment, or toolingTravel as required (up to 25%)Ability and willingness to work holidays, weekends and overtime as required by field assignmentsAbility and willingness to work at heights and in all weather conditionsAbility to possess and maintain a valid driver's license and clear driving record (e.g., No suspensions or restrictions, DWI, DWAI, OWI, OUI)
